Transaction ebd10389f40902ba9bdf55a601deeb723d72359223bc083e731696ba28998c04
1 Input
1 Output
-
ebd10389f40902ba9bdf55a601deeb723d72359223bc083e731696ba28998c04:0
- value
- 1599862
- script pubkey
- OP_0 OP_PUSHBYTES_20 43a969622f7a6498c4fd2da1f80d0d6d4eb5909c
- address
- bc1qgw5kjc300fjf338a9kslsrgdd48ttyyufj5cu7